Moroccan City Tangier Named Among Most Affordable Mediterranean Beach Destinations for 2025

A platform specializing in travel news places a Moroccan city among the cheapest seaside destinations on the Mediterranean coast for summer 2025.
As the summer holidays approach, a period during which tourists seek to choose less expensive destinations compared to well-known tourist sites, the international platform Travel Off Path, specializing in travel news, publishes its ranking of the cheapest seaside destinations on the Mediterranean coast for summer 2025. Tangier features alongside cities like Blanes in Spain, Kos in Greece, and Vlorë in Albania.
The Moroccan city owes its positioning to its unique geographical location: only the Strait of Gibraltar separates it from the European continent. It is thus a distinctive cultural meeting point. 25 km from the center of Tangier lies Achakar beach. This is among the main tourist sites, offering visitors its blue waters, golden sand, and complete facilities. From 10 dollars, it is possible to enjoy a meal in local restaurants. A night in a mid-range hotel costs about 51 dollars.
Another attraction of Tangier: its atmosphere is similar to that of southern Spanish cities, "but it retains a strong Moroccan identity, particularly noticeable in the architecture of its medina, with its narrow streets, white buildings, as well as its iconic historical monuments such as the Kasbah," it is described.
